The Public Disclosure Commission (PDC) completed its review of the complaints filed by Conner Edwards on July 19, 2024, August 1, 2024, and September 1, 2024. The complaints alleged violations of RCW 42.17A.235 & .240 for failure to timely and accurately file expenditure reports.

Summary and Resolution
Having reviewed the complaint and the supporting evidence, PDC staff has determined that the candidate appears to have violated RCW 42.17A. Based on the guidance provided to PDC staff by the Commission at its January 23, 2025, meeting, this matter is being dismissed in accordance with RCW 42.17A.755(1) and WAC 390-37-060(1)(d) due to current caseloads.
Any allegations regarding reporting by you for the 2024 campaign that are not otherwise addressed are also hereby dismissed.
The PDC strongly encourages you to disclose the filing fee paid to declare your 2024 candidacy. You are required to comply with all PDC requirements in the future. Failure to do so could lead to further enforcement action.
